Are you contemplating picking MRI technologist as a career? If you have, then you will want to know how to become one, what are the compensations and what area they work in. Let’s briefly talk about those.

How To Be An MRI Technologist – Most techs go to school to earn an associate’s degree. The field they study is radiology or some other related field. After that, they advance their education for an additional 1-2 years, studying towards getting an MRI tech certification in South Fulton GA prior to applying for jobs as a Certified MRI Tech in South Fulton GA. Generally speaking, it may take anywhere from a year to three years in becoming qualified to work as an MRI technologist.

MRI Tech Salary in South Fulton GA

Earning – One of the better reasons for working as an MRI technologist is the pay. There is the chance to earn decent money. With that in mind, the median salary for an MRI tech is around $70,000 annually. Remember that exactly what a tech will receive depends on various factors. This can include what center they work in, the town they are employed in and the amount of experience they have. The great thing is they are in high demand and the earning potential is good.

Where Do They Work – MRI technologists in South Fulton GA function in various settings, including hospitals, labs, and doctor’s offices. Additionally they are employed at diagnostic imaging centers, and also mobile radiology units. These are only a few examples of where they work. Also, they can be found in many cities, towns, and regions across the nation. Generally speaking, they are authorized to obtain employment in other countries too. Once you become an MRI technologist, then you’ll have a skill which will always be in high demand, which allows you to increase the likelihood of obtaining a job.

Tips to Get You into an MRI Tech School

MRI Registry Review

If becoming an MRI technologist or technician is your dream, then you will need a degree from an MRI tech school. Now getting into school isn’t easy, and many people fail to fulfill their dreams of becoming MRI techs just because they couldn’t get in.

We have a few tips that should help you get into an MRI tech school. Some of these tips can be applied to getting into any kind of school, while some are quite specific to MRI tech schools. Hopefully, following these tips will make you a very strong candidate.

Advice on Getting into an MRI Tech School

It goes without saying that grades will play a huge factor in determining whether you get into your MRI tech school of choice. To maximize your chances of getting in, you should have high grades, particularly in math and science. Your GPA should be somewhere between 3.2 and 3.6. If your GPA is lower than 3.2, that might hurt your chances of getting accepted. However, if the rest of your application is strong, then that might make up for it.

Your computer skills should also be good. An MRI tech is someone who deals with technology for a living, so if you can’t operate a computer, that’s going to be a problem. If you’re not too comfortable with computers and technology, you could take a course to improve at them.

The reasons you want to become an MRI tech will take you a long way when it comes to applying to MRI tech schools. If your answers aren’t convincing, then they might not accept you. A person who joins for the right reasons is more likely to do better at school. Think carefully about what you’ll say when asked why you want to join and become an MRI technologist.

Other Things to Consider

Other aspects of your application are equally as important. These include your references and your prior experiences. Your references can include your high school teachers or people you’ve worked with before. If they have great things to say about you, then that will encourage the admissions committee to think highly of you and accept you.

If present, prior experiences can be your strongest ally in an interview. Experience shadowing an MRI tech or observing in a healthcare facility will cement your interest in this career and put you ahead of other applicants. You’ll be someone who already knows how a medical setting operates and is enthusiastic about it. Why wouldn’t they accept you?

Finally, try to work on your interview skills and apply them broadly. You might want to apply to three or four programs to have a strong chance of getting accepted into one of them. Your interview skills will demonstrate that you’re a people person and can express yourself. Joining an MRI tech school can be scary for applicants, but with these few tips, you should be good to go.
